스택큐힙리스트

Node.js에서 종료하는 방법 본문

카테고리 없음

Node.js에서 종료하는 방법

스택큐힙리스트 2023. 3. 23. 01:47
반응형

어떤 명령어가 사용되어 Node.js 프로세스를 종료하는데 사용되나요?

답변 1

전역 process 개체의 exit 메소드를 호출하십시오.

process.exit()

From the docs:

process.exit([exitcode])

지정된 code 으로 프로세스를 종료합니다. 지정하지 않으면 '성공' 코드로 종료합니다. 0 .

'실패' 코드로 종료하려면:

process.exit(1);

실행된 노드를 감싸는 쉘은 종료 코드를 1 로 인식해야 합니다.

답변 2

Node.js에서 종료하는 방법

Node.js를 사용하다가 종종 프로그램을 종료해야 하는 경우가 있습니다. 종료 방법은 다양하지만 가장 간단한 방법은 process.exit() 메서드를 사용하는 것입니다. 이 방법은 현재 실행 중인 Node.js 프로세스를 빠르게 종료할 수 있으며, 주어진 인수에 따라 종료 코드도 설정할 수 있습니다.

우선 process.exit()를 호출하면 Node.js 프로세스가 즉시 종료됩니다. 이때 종료 코드를 지정하지 않은 경우 기본값은 0입니다. 대부분의 경우 이 값을 사용하면 됩니다. 그러나 종료 코드를 지정하면 Node.js가 종료될 때 이 코드를 반환합니다.

서버 애플리케이션을 작성할 때, 프로세스가 비정상적으로 종료되는 경우에는 자동으로 다시 시작되도록 설정할 수 있습니다. 이 기능은 pm2 같은 프로세스 관리 도구를 사용하여 구현할 수 있습니다. 이 도구는 프로세스가 비정상적으로 종료되었을 때 해당 프로세스를 자동으로 다시 시작합니다.

Node.js를 사용할 때 종료하는 방법은 다양하지만, process.exit() 메서드를 사용하면 가장 간단하고 쉽게 종료할 수 있습니다. 이 방법을 사용하면 프로세스를 즉시 종료할 수 있으며, 종료 코드도 설정할 수 있습니다. 또한 pm2 같은 프로세스 관리 도구를 사용하여 비정상 종료되었을 때 자동으로 다시 시작할 수도 있습니다.

끝으로, Node.js를 사용하면서 효율적으로 종료하는 방법을 학습하면 프로그래밍 작업을 보다 쉽고 효율적으로 수행할 수 있습니다. 이번 기회를 통해 많은 분들이 Node.js를 자유롭게 사용하며, 다양한 프로그래밍 작업을 성공적으로 수행할 수 있기를 기원합니다.

반응형
Comments